Поле trans_id в Ордерах (не возвращает значение при ручном выставлении ордеров)

Страницы: 1
RSS
Поле trans_id в Ордерах (не возвращает значение при ручном выставлении ордеров)
 
Добрый день.
При ручном выставлении ордеров callback OnOrder возвращает значение поля trans_id с нулем, хотя в таблице транзакций номера присвоены. В таблице ордеров поле пустое.
В чем может быть причина? Таблицы тразакций и ордеров не должны согласовывать по значениям полей?

 
Q
 
Как они могут быть присвоены если вы отправляете ордера вручную?

По заявкам отправленным вручную id транзакции не присваивается квиком.

Если вы отправляете вручную через скрипт, например нажимая на кнопку в вашем скрипте, то тогда ищите проблему в скрипте, если через квик, например из стакана или окно заявки, то id транзакции не присваивается квиком.
★                                                          
       ★                                          
★                                                                                                    
                               
 
Цитата
Евгений написал:
По заявкам отправленным вручную id транзакции не присваивается квиком.
но в таблице тразакций у них есть номер (см картинку),
а поле trans_id в ORDER и TRADE берется из тразакций (т.е. из таблицы тразакций - при ручной подаче ордеров в QUIK есть свой алгоритм их присвоения) и номер у них тоже должен быть такой же как в ORDER и TRADE
Q
 
Цитата
QApplication написал:
при ручной подаче ордеров в QUIK есть свой алгоритм их присвоения
нет
★                                                          
       ★                                          
★                                                                                                    
                               
Страницы: 1
Читают тему (гостей: 1)
Наверх